As you start looking into backup strategies, you might find yourself weighing the pros and cons of different methods. I've been in the IT field long enough to have seen the advantages of differential backups over incremental backups, and I think you'll appreciate how they can simplify your data management tasks.
With a differential backup, you're essentially capturing all the changes made since the last full backup. This means that if you go to restore your data, you only have to pull the last full backup along with the most recent differential backup. It's straightforward, and restoring to a specific point in time feels much less like a puzzle. If you think about it, you'd only need two pieces of the puzzle instead of a whole stack.
Incremental backups, on the other hand, only capture the changes since the last backup of any kind-be that a full or incremental one. If you have a whole sequence of incremental backups and something goes wrong, restoring all of them can feel like a chore. You'd need to gather all those incremental backups and apply each one in order, which can be time-consuming and stress-inducing if you're trying to restore data quickly. Some of my friends argue that incremental backups save space because they only store changes. That's a valid point, but it often leads to more complexity. The reality is that while space saving sounds great, you have to balance it against the time it takes to restore. Tired of waiting on backups? You're not alone. It feels like being stuck in a never-ending loop, and the frustration can build quickly. Differential gives you a little more leeway in managing space, too. The backup size will grow as you make changes over time, but at least you don't need to handle a whole stack of incremental files if you want to restore data.
The speed of the backup process often comes into play as well. While incremental backups can be quicker to run after a full backup is done, differential backups really shine in environments where you make lots of changes.
